Abstract

In one embodiment, a method includes receiving a packet from an end node, the packet comprising an authenticated source MAC (Media Access Control) address and a source IP (Internet Protocol) address computed based on the authenticated source MAC address, and verifying the source IP address in the received packet, wherein verifying the source IP address comprises computing an IP address based on the authenticated source MAC address and comparing the computed IP address to the source IP address in the received packet to verify the source IP address. An apparatus is also disclosed herein.
